Test Kit Divobrite Anti-Etch
Divobrite Anti-Etch test kit is used in a lab to assess the resistance of a surface, usually a metal or stone, to etching by acidic substances; essentially, it tests how well a material can withstand being “etched” or damaged by chemicals like acids, allowing researchers or quality control personnel to evaluate the surface treatment or protective coating applied to a sample.
Application:
This test is commonly used in industries where surface durability is critical, such as manufacturing of metal components, stone countertops, or other materials that might be exposed to acidic environments.
How it works:
The test kit typically includes a solution that simulates an acidic environment, which is applied to the surface of the sample being tested. The degree of etching or damage observed on the surface after exposure to the solution indicates the effectiveness of the anti-etch coating
